GLOVES WITH SENSORS FOR MONITORING AND ANALYSIS OF POSITION, PRESSURE AND MOVEMENT

Sensing devices including pliable e-textile pressure sensors are used in gloves intended to be worn against a user's hand, or a portion of a user's hand. Additional sensors, such as accelerometer(s), gyroscope(s) and geo-referencing sensor(s), may be incorporated in electronic devices that interface electronically with the pressure sensors and are mounted on or in proximity to a glove when in use. Systems and methods for storing, communicating, processing, analyzing and displaying data collected by sensor components for remote monitoring of conditions at hand surfaces, position and orientation data, movement data, and the like, are also disclosed. Sensors and sensor systems provide substantially real-time feedback relating to current body conditions, orientation and movement, and may provide notifications or alerts to users, coaches, etc., enabling early intervention when conditions indicate intervention is appropriate.

Method for continuous measurement of and regulatory feedback for strength-training

It is described a method for continuous measurement of, and regulatory feedback for, strength-training where the reaction forces from a person with a lifting weight that is standing on a surface, is transferred through the surface, said method comprising the following steps: a. measure a force in vertical direction (Z-direction) on one or more plates attached to one or more load cells; b. use the force measurement in step a) to continuous calculating the velocity of, and relative movement of the combined center of mass of the person and the lifting weight, c. provide feedback in real-time to the user, where the feedback relates to velocity and/or lifting distance in relation to predefined values and/or generated values, in order to the user to adjust the training based on the feedback.

Cheerleading stunt practice device
09545554 · 2017-01-17 ·

A practice device for simulating a cheerleading stunt includes a frame that has a base plate and a top plate; a tubular shaft that extends between the base and top plates; a weight that is disposed in the tubular shaft; a spring that is disposed in the tubular shaft and that contacts and biases the weight; a shoe structure; and a mount that supports the shoe structure at one end thereof and that is constructed and arranged to be disposed within the tubular shaft with the spring disposed between the weight and the mount.

INTERACTION OF FANTASY SPORTS WITH LIVE SPORTS VIEWING

A fantasy sports management system provides an interaction between fantasy sports and real-time sporting events. In embodiments, the system receives real-time statistical information regarding a plurality of sports players participating in one or more real-time sporting events. The sports players are assigned to teams in a fantasy sports league. The system outputs, on a display of a device of one of the users of the fantasy sports league, the real-time statistical information of the plurality of sports players that are on the user's roster of sports players. In response to the real-time statistical information of one of the sports players on the user's roster exceeding a threshold (e.g., the team of the one of the sports players entering the red zone), the system provides the user with an option to view the real-time sporting event in which the one player is participating in.
